O.D.I.N. Open Design Intelligent Network:
THE NETWORK IS THE WEAPON
ODIN is a modular, multi-form-factor tactical networking and edge compute system designed for DDIL environments. It provides session-aware SD-WAN routing (Juniper SSR), multi-transport resilience across SATCOM, MANET, LTE, and terrestrial links, and containerized edge services for TAK, MQTT telemetry, and AI/ML inference. ODIN enables autonomous, identity-bound routing, mission-role-based flow control, and local compute continuity when disconnected from higher echelons. All nodes are U.S.-made, MOSA-aligned, and optimized for rapid deployment across distributed operations in contested, expeditionary, tactical and extremely rugged environments.
Product Features:
– Configurable SDN tactical gateway, relay node, and edge compute hub
– Resilient, Multi-Orbit, and Multi-Transport Assured Connectivity
– Embedded SDN engine for secure, session-aware traffic steering and segmentation
– Zero Trust overlay using service wrapping to abstract and protect services
– Integrated edge compute node with multi-core processing for local workload execution w/sub second failover protection
– Device agnostic native support for radios, SATCOM, external crypto, other optional external devices and network appliances
– Hardware device includes rugged, passively cooled, and low-SWaP variants
– Reduced latency and increased security
– 33% Improved bandwidth utilization and network access
– MOSA structured agentic architecture
– Designed for minimal training time and rapid operator onboarding
Product Functions:
– Routes and brokers mission critical services between disparate network domains ensuring interoperability
– Acts as a session-aware tactical gateway with support for dynamic path selection
– Hosts containerized mission services with persistent local availability
– Synchronizes data and mission state across nodes when intermittent links are restored
– Provides inline security enforcement, service segmentation, and identity-based routing
– Enables control, monitoring, and telemetry aggregation from forward systems, including UAS and sensors
Tactical mesh radio includes ad-hoc mesh networking with 1+ mile range, mobile/portable form factors, for military, first responder, expeditionary and commercial use. Excludes cellular/LTE infrastructure, SATCOM, and short-range unlicensed systems.
Tactical teams operating beyond traditional communications infrastructure face a critical gap:
What Operators Actually Need:
• Range: 1-5 miles baseline, 10+ miles with directional antennas—without requiring spectrum licenses
• Throughput: 10+ Mbps to support ATAK, ISR video, and situational awareness data
• Capacity: 100+ nodes in a single mesh for company- and battalion-level operations
• Cost: Sub-$2,000 per unit enabling fielding at scale without budget overruns.
• Interoperability: Works with existing ATAK, laptops, IP cameras, and tactical systems
• Open Architecture: Field-repairable, firmware-updatable, and free from vendor lock-in
The ODIN-EDRM (Edge Device Radio Module):
Our ODIN-EDRM is a purpose-built wireless Ethernet bridge that extends any IP network over sub-GHz spectrum. It is not a router, gateway, or proprietary black box: it is a transparent Layer 2 bridge that presents to host devices as a standard network interface.
Core Architecture The transparent bridge design eliminates complexity.
Host devices—whether ODIN tactical nodes, ATAK tablets, or standard laptops—connect via Ethernet or USB-C and see the Radio Module as a network cable with unlimited length.
All Layer 3 intelligence (routing, encryption, traffic engineering) remains on the host device. The Radio Module handles one task: moving Ethernet frames wirelessly with maximum range and reliability.
Single-radio mesh networks degrade past 30-40 active nodes due to airtime contention. Dual-Radio Design for Scale: Our ODIN-EDRM Edge Device Radio Module employs two independent Morse Micro MM6108 HaLow radios, each with 4x4 MIMO:

The Critical Gap in Tactical Edge Computing
Constant connectivity is required for network services and all edge devices to function. Current tactical edge computing solutions fail when DDIL affects service delivery.
Connectivity disappears when network services are interrupted, adversary EW assets engage or units move beyond reliable network coverage, etc. When that happens:
-Critical data is lost
-Kubernetes and similar orchestration & synchronization platforms fail
-Workloads stop scheduling
-Network services stop discovering each other
-Operators lose the ability to manage mission-critical applications
-Commanders intent isn't maintained
Introducing CONTINUUM!
Continuum addresses disconnected offline data synchronization. Continuum monitors and reconciles data from the point of network disruption to the point at which services are restored while maintaining data integrity and continuity.
Continuum is a lightweight software application that monitors network states and maintains data continuity despite network interruptions or complete breakdowns.
Continuum technology can be used for both government/military and civilian commercial & industrial applications.
Scalability is unlimited.
Continuum addresses the critical gap in edge
computing by monitoring, maintaining and converging what would otherwise be lost data.

LOGOS is an early-stage AI-enabled autonomous logistics software platform designed to improve military and industrial resupply planning and sustainment operations in dynamic, resource-constrained environments.
CORE COMPETENCIES:
LOGOS provides real-time visibility, predictive forecasting, and intelligent resupply recommendations to enhance decision-making at the brigade level and below.
Capabilities Include:
• Live Logistics Tracker monitoring Classes I–IX, fuel, ammo, and vehicle readiness
• AI-Driven Consumption Forecasting based on mission profiles, terrain, and unit history
• COA Generator with risk-weighted options for rerouting, staging, and resource allocation
• Flexible Data Ingestion from GCSS-A, JBCP, SAP ERP, structured files, and API sources
• Disconnected Operations Support through edge compute deployment or secure cloud
DIFFERENTIATORS:
• Built for Tactical Edge: Operates with intermittent or denied connectivity using ODIN or other modular edge nodes. (Please see ODIN for edge compute above).
• Modular Architecture: Aligns with current Modular Open Systems Approach (MOSA) for long-term compatibility; CJADC2, NGC2, etc... • Explainable AI: Combines ML predictions with human-understandable rationale to support decision-makers.
• Security-Forward Design: Implements Zero Trust principles, encrypted storage and communications, and ATO-readiness pathways.
• User-Centered UX: Role-based dashboards tailored for S4, SPO, XO, and TOC logistics roles.

SDVOSB contracting offers significant advantages which reduces competition and increases winning opportunities. Other benefits include priority consideration from government agencies, access to specific loan and funding programs for veterans, and specialized training and counseling services. For non-SDVOSB businesses, partnering with one can grant access to contracts they otherwise could not pursue.
Official SBA HUB Zone (Historically Underutilized Business Zone) certification provides significant socioeconomic advantages by channeling federal contract dollars into economically distressed communities, creating a ripple effect of job growth, investment, and revitalization.
